During the interpolation of the ramp soak between the time slices, the output value
may pause occasionally if the sampling time CYCLE is very small compared with
the time between the time between the time slices PI[n].TMV. The ramp soak
cannot produce flat linear forms arbitrarily because of the computational accuracy
of the CPU. If the ramp soak is too flat, the output value will pause at the respective
time slice for a while and then integrates with the minimum gradient to the
next time slice.
Remedy: Reduce the time between the time slices by inserting additional time slices.
This way you will get the ramp soak output closer to the desired flat ramp
soak in a trapeze from.

Configuring the Ramp Soak ”configuring”
The number of configured coordinates (NBR_PTS) and the values for the setpoint
SP assigned to the individual time slices can be monitored at MP1 and are located
in a shared data block with the number DB_NBR (Table 4-2). The output of the
ramp soak begins at start point [0] and ends with the coordinate [NBR_PTS].
Modes of the Ramp Soak
By influencing the control inputs, the following ramp soak statuses and operating
modes can be implemented:
1. Ramp soak on for a single run.
2. Default value at output of ramp soak (for example SP_INT).
3. Repetition on (cyclic mode).
4. Hold processing of the ramp soak (hold setpoint value).
5. Set the time slice and time to continue (the remaining time RS_TM and the time
slice number TM_SNBR are redefined).
6. Update the total processing time and total time remaining.

Activating the Ramp Soak
The change in RMPSK_ON from FALSE to TRUE activates the ramp soak
(software switch in the block diagram of the configuration tool). After reaching the
last time slice, the ramp soak (curve) is completed. If you want to restart the
function manually, RMPSK_ON must first be set to FALSE then back to TRUE.
During a complete restart, the outv output is reset to 0.0 and the total time or total
remaining time is calculated. When it changes to normal operation, the ramp soak
is processed immediately from the start point according to the selected mode. If
you do not require this, the parameter RMPSK_ON in the complete restart OB
must be set to FALSE.
! Danger
The block does not check whether a shared DB with the number DB_NBR exists
or not and whether the parameter NBR_PTS number of time slices matches the
DB length. If the parameter assignment is incorrect, the CPU changes to STOP
due to an internal system error.
